South Korea receives another sea patrol CN-235 aircraft

Seoul, South Korea - Porduced by Airbus Military, this is an article Seoul is looking to

The South Korean coastal guard received another CN-235 aircraft, produced by Dirgantara Indonesia/Airbus Military to enforce sea patrol activity. Last of four aircraft, the new one completes the order made in 2008 for 94.5 million dollars, while the delivery of first two aircraft arrived last May and the third one on December.
